Why Fresh Produce Goes Bad Fast

Fruits and vegetables are still biologically active after harvest. They continue to respire, releasing carbon dioxide and moisture, which speeds up decay. Some produce also releases ethylene gas — a natural ripening agent — which can accelerate spoilage in nearby items. Apples, bananas, and tomatoes are among the biggest ethylene producers, which is why storing them next to delicate greens is a recipe for disappointment. Start With the Freshest Produce Possible

No storage method can reverse the clock on produce that’s already past its prime. Selecting the freshest fruits and vegetables at the point of purchase is the first — and arguably most important — step to getting the longest shelf life out of anything you bring home.

What to Look for When Buying Leafy Greens

Leafy greens should look alive — crisp, vibrant, and deeply colored. Avoid bunches with yellowing edges, slimy leaves, or any sign of wilting at the stem. With bagged greens, check the sell-by date but also look through the bag for any leaves that have already started breaking down, since one bad leaf can accelerate decay across the whole bag.

Pre-washed and pre-cut greens have a shorter window than whole, unwashed leaves. If longevity matters to you, buy whole heads of lettuce or loose bunches of spinach and kale whenever possible. They last significantly longer and give you more control over the washing and storage process.

How to Pick Root Vegetables, Squash, and Onions That Last

Root vegetables like carrots, parsnips, and beets should feel firm and heavy for their size. Soft spots, cracks, or shriveled skin are signs that moisture has already been lost — and that storage life is limited. For onions and garlic, look for tight, papery skin with no green sprouting from the top. Once garlic starts to sprout, it’s not ruined, but its flavor weakens and its shelf life shortens considerably. Winter squash — butternut, acorn, delicata — should have a hard, matte skin with no soft patches. A shiny skin on butternut squash can actually indicate it was harvested too early, which shortens storage life. When chosen correctly, whole winter squash stored in a cool, dry spot can last anywhere from one to six months without refrigeration. 1. Dehydrating

Dehydrating removes moisture from produce, which is the primary driver of bacterial growth and decay. Done correctly, dehydrated fruits and vegetables can last anywhere from six months to a year when stored in airtight containers away from light and heat. You can use a dedicated food dehydrator like the Cosori Premium Food Dehydrator, or simply use your oven set to its lowest temperature — typically around 170°F — with the door slightly cracked.

Almost any fruit or vegetable can be dehydrated. Tomatoes, mushrooms, apples, mangoes, zucchini, and herbs all dehydrate well. Slice produce uniformly — around ¼ inch thick — so pieces dry at the same rate. Thicker slices trap moisture in the center, which can lead to mold even in what looks like a fully dried piece. For fruits with high sugar content like apricots or peaches, a light dip in lemon juice before drying helps prevent browning and preserves color.

2. Freezing

Freezing is the most accessible and versatile method for long-term produce storage, and it works for nearly every fruit and vegetable you can name. The key is doing it right — because freezing done poorly leads to freezer burn, mushy textures, and wasted effort.

Freeze at Peak Freshness, Not After

The biggest mistake people make is waiting until produce is on the edge of spoiling before freezing it. Freezing doesn’t improve produce — it locks in its current state. Freeze fruits and vegetables when they’re at their peak ripeness and quality, and that’s exactly what you’ll get when you thaw them. Overripe bananas are a common exception — peeled and frozen, they’re perfect for smoothies and baking even past their fresh-eating window.

How to Freeze Chopped Produce Without Clumping

To prevent chopped produce from freezing into a solid, unusable block, use the flash-freeze method. Spread cut pieces in a single layer on a parchment-lined baking sheet and freeze for one to two hours until solid. Once frozen, transfer to a zip-lock freezer bag or airtight container. This way, pieces stay separate and you can grab exactly what you need without thawing the whole batch.

Label everything with the date. Frozen produce doesn’t last forever, and without labels, it becomes impossible to track what needs to be used first. A simple piece of masking tape and a marker is all you need.

For best results, remove as much air as possible from freezer bags before sealing. Air is the enemy — it causes freezer burn, which dries out the surface of frozen food and dulls its flavor. A drinking straw works well for sucking out excess air before sealing the bag shut.

Raw vs. Blanched: Which Is Better for Freezing

This depends on the type of produce and how you plan to use it. Here’s a quick breakdown:

  • Blanch before freezing: Green beans, broccoli, cauliflower, spinach, peas, asparagus, and most other vegetables. Blanching deactivates enzymes that cause loss of color, texture, and nutrients over time in the freezer.
  • Freeze raw: Berries, bananas, mangoes, peaches, corn (cut from the cob), and peppers all freeze well without blanching and thaw with good texture.
  • Avoid freezing raw: Lettuce, cucumbers, celery, and other high-water-content vegetables turn mushy and are better preserved through other methods.

Blanching is simple: boil the vegetable for two to four minutes depending on size, then immediately transfer to an ice bath to stop the cooking process. Drain thoroughly before freezing to avoid excess ice crystals forming on the surface.

3. Pickling

Pickling transforms fresh produce into something shelf-stable and genuinely delicious. The process works by submerging vegetables or fruits in an acidic solution — either vinegar-based or a natural brine — that creates an environment where harmful bacteria can’t survive. Properly sealed pickled produce stored in a cool, dark place can last up to one year.

The best part about pickling is how little equipment it requires. A clean mason jar, your chosen liquid, salt, and whatever spices you like is all you need to get started. Garlic, dill, peppercorns, mustard seeds, and red pepper flakes are classic additions that elevate the flavor well beyond a basic pickle.

Quick pickling — also called refrigerator pickling — skips the canning step entirely. You simply pour hot brine over your vegetables, let the jar cool, seal it, and refrigerate. These quick pickles are ready in as little as 24 hours and keep in the fridge for up to two months, making them ideal for anyone who wants results without committing to a full preservation project.

Vinegar vs. Brine: What’s the Difference

Vinegar pickling uses an acidic solution — typically white vinegar or apple cider vinegar diluted with water — to preserve the produce. The acidity drops the pH low enough to prevent bacterial growth, giving you a sharp, tangy flavor. Brine pickling, on the other hand, uses a saltwater solution that encourages the growth of beneficial lactobacillus bacteria. This is actually fermentation, not pickling in the traditional sense, and it produces a more complex, mildly sour flavor without the sharpness of vinegar. Classic dill pickles made the old-fashioned way are brine-fermented, not vinegar-pickled.

Best Vegetables to Pickle for Long-Term Storage

Dense, firm vegetables hold up best through the pickling process. Cucumbers are the obvious choice, but carrots, radishes, red onions, green beans, jalapeños, cauliflower, and beets all pickle exceptionally well. Avoid soft or leafy vegetables — they turn mushy quickly in acidic solutions and don’t offer a satisfying texture after pickling. 4. Fermenting

Fermentation is one of the oldest food preservation techniques in human history, and it’s having a well-deserved comeback. Unlike pickling with vinegar, fermentation relies entirely on naturally occurring bacteria — primarily lactobacillus — to convert the sugars in produce into lactic acid. That acid preserves the food and gives fermented vegetables their characteristic tangy depth. All you need is fresh produce, non-iodized salt, water, and a clean glass jar.

How Fermentation Differs From Pickling

The core difference comes down to biology. Vinegar pickling is a chemical process — you’re adding acid from an external source to lower the pH and prevent spoilage. Fermentation is a living process — you’re cultivating beneficial microorganisms that produce acid naturally over time. Fermented foods continue to develop in flavor as they age, while vinegar-pickled foods stay relatively consistent once made. Sauerkraut, kimchi, and naturally fermented kosher dill pickles are all fermented products, not pickled in the vinegar sense.

Why Fermented Foods Are Good for Gut Health

Because fermentation preserves the live cultures of beneficial bacteria, fermented foods deliver active probiotics to your digestive system. These probiotics support a balanced gut microbiome, which is linked to improved digestion, stronger immune function, and better overall health outcomes. Lacto-fermented vegetables like sauerkraut and kimchi retain most of their original vitamins and minerals — and in some cases, fermentation actually increases the bioavailability of certain nutrients compared to raw produce.

5. Canning

Canning creates an airtight, shelf-stable seal that can keep produce safe and edible for one to five years without refrigeration. There are two methods: water bath canning, which works for high-acid foods like tomatoes, fruits, and pickles, and pressure canning, which is required for low-acid vegetables like green beans, corn, and carrots. A pressure canner equipped with a vent, pressure gauge, and screw clamps reaches temperatures above boiling — around 240°F — which is necessary to eliminate the risk of botulism in low-acid foods. Water bath canning is beginner-friendly and requires nothing more than a large stockpot, mason jars with new lids, and a jar lifter. Pressure canning has a steeper learning curve but opens up a much wider range of produce for long-term storage.

6. Airtight Storage

For produce you plan to eat within the next week or two, airtight storage is your most practical tool. Airtight containers slow oxidation, limit moisture loss, and — critically — prevent ethylene-sensitive produce from being exposed to ethylene-producing neighbors. A strawberry stored in a sealed glass container lined with a paper towel can last nearly a week in the fridge, compared to just two or three days left loose in its original container.

The paper towel trick is worth emphasizing. Placing a dry paper towel inside any container holding washed produce absorbs excess moisture — the primary cause of sliminess and early decay in refrigerated fruits and vegetables. Replace the paper towel every couple of days and your produce stays fresh noticeably longer.

Which Produce Belongs in the Fridge vs. the Pantry

A lot of produce is stored in the wrong place, which actually shortens its life. Tomatoes lose flavor and develop a mealy texture when refrigerated — they should always be kept at room temperature until fully ripe. Potatoes, onions, and garlic all prefer cool, dry, dark conditions — a pantry or cellar — rather than the fridge. Bananas slow their ripening when refrigerated (the skin blackens, but the fruit stays firm), which can be useful once they reach your preferred ripeness. Citrus, apples, and most berries belong in the fridge. Herbs vary — more on that in the herb vase section below.

Best Containers for Airtight Produce Storage

7. Preserves

Making preserves — jams, jellies, chutneys, compotes, and fruit sauces — is one of the most rewarding ways to extend the life of seasonal produce. A bushel of peaches that would otherwise go soft within a week can become a year’s worth of jam with a few hours of work. The cooking process concentrates flavors and, combined with sugar and natural preservatives, creates a product that keeps far longer than the original fruit.

Chutneys and savory compotes made from tomatoes, onions, stone fruits, or figs pair beautifully with cheeses and roasted meats, and they use produce that’s ripe to the point of being too soft to eat fresh. This is where preserves shine — they turn overripe into extraordinary.

How Sugar and Pectin Extend Shelf Life

Sugar works as a preservative by binding to the water molecules in fruit, making that water unavailable to the microorganisms that cause spoilage. The higher the sugar concentration, the more effective the preservation — which is why traditional jam recipes call for roughly equal parts fruit and sugar by weight. Pectin is a naturally occurring starch found in the cell walls of fruit, particularly in apples, citrus peel, and underripe fruit. When heated with sugar and an acid like lemon juice, pectin forms the gel-like structure that gives jam its set. Fruits low in natural pectin — like strawberries, peaches, and cherries — typically need added pectin to set properly. Jams, Chutneys, Compotes, and Sauces: What Works Best

Not all preserves are created equal, and choosing the right format for your produce makes a significant difference in both flavor and longevity. Jams work best with soft, high-moisture fruits like strawberries, blueberries, and plums. Chutneys — which combine fruit, vinegar, sugar, and spices — are ideal for tomatoes, mangoes, apples, and stone fruits that are too ripe to eat fresh but full of flavor. Compotes are loosely cooked fruit in syrup, meant to be consumed within a few weeks rather than shelf-stored. Fruit sauces like applesauce or pear butter can be canned for long-term storage or frozen in portions for use throughout the year.

The Nutritional Trade-Off With Preserves

Preserves: Nutritional Trade-Offs at a Glance

Jam & Jelly: High sugar content; most vitamin C lost during cooking; fiber partially retained in jams.

Chutney: Moderate sugar; vinegar adds acidity; some vitamins lost, but minerals largely retained.

Compote: Lower sugar than jam; shorter shelf life; retains more texture and some heat-sensitive nutrients.

Fruit Butter (e.g., apple butter): Slow-cooked; concentrated flavor; moderate sugar; vitamin loss similar to jam.

Fermented preserves (e.g., lacto-fermented fruit): No heat applied; probiotics present; excellent nutrient retention.

The honest trade-off with cooked preserves is that heat destroys some heat-sensitive nutrients — particularly vitamin C and certain B vitamins. The longer and hotter the cooking process, the greater the loss. That said, minerals like potassium and magnesium are largely unaffected by cooking, and the fiber content in fruit-based jams remains mostly intact. 8. Herb Vase Method

Fresh herbs are notoriously short-lived once you get them home, but the herb vase method solves this problem almost entirely. The concept is simple: treat cut herbs the same way you’d treat cut flowers. Place them upright in a glass or jar with an inch or two of water at the bottom, loosely cover the leaves with a plastic bag or reusable produce bag, and store in the fridge — or on the counter, depending on the herb. Done correctly, this method can keep fresh herbs alive and vibrant for two to three weeks instead of the two to three days you’d get from tossing them loose into the crisper drawer.

How to Store Herbs Upright in Water

Tender herbs — basil, cilantro, parsley, mint, and dill — respond best to the vase method. Trim the bottom of the stems at an angle, just as you would with flowers, to open up the stem and allow for better water absorption. Change the water every two days to prevent bacterial buildup, which is what turns the water cloudy and accelerates stem decay. Basil is the exception to refrigeration — it’s tropical in origin and goes black quickly when cold. Store basil on the counter in its vase of water, away from direct sunlight, and it will stay fresh and fragrant for up to two weeks at room temperature.

Hardy herbs like rosemary, thyme, sage, and oregano don’t need the vase method at all. Wrap them loosely in a lightly damp paper towel, place inside a reusable zip bag or airtight container, and refrigerate. They’ll stay fresh for two to three weeks with minimal attention. These herbs also dry beautifully — simply hang them upside down in small bundles in a warm, dry spot for a week, then crumble the dried leaves into an airtight jar for months of flavor.

Asparagus benefits from a hybrid approach. Stand the spears upright in a jar with about an inch of water, then drape a lightly damp paper towel over the tips to keep them from drying out. Cover loosely with a reusable produce bag and refrigerate. This mimics the way asparagus grows and keeps the spears crisp and tightly closed for up to a week — far longer than leaving them horizontal in a bag.

For delicate fresh herbs like chives, tarragon, and dill that don’t stand up as easily in water, the damp paper towel method works well. Lay the herbs flat on a lightly moistened paper towel, roll them up gently, and place inside a sealed zip bag or airtight container in the fridge. The towel provides just enough humidity to prevent wilting without creating the excess moisture that causes sliminess. Check every two to three days and replace the towel if it becomes too wet.

What Is the Best Way to Preserve Fresh Vegetables at Home?

The best method depends on the vegetable and how long you need to store it. For most vegetables, freezing after blanching is the most reliable all-around method — it preserves color, texture, flavor, and nutrients effectively for up to twelve months. For longer storage without refrigeration, canning or dehydrating are the strongest options. For short-term freshness within one to two weeks, airtight container storage in the refrigerator is usually sufficient.

How Long Does Frozen Produce Last in the Freezer?

Most frozen fruits and vegetables maintain their best quality for eight to twelve months when stored at a consistent 0°F (-18°C). After that, they remain safe to eat indefinitely but may suffer in texture and flavor due to freezer burn and ice crystal formation. Always label your frozen produce with the date it was frozen so you can use older items first and avoid mystery bags sitting forgotten at the back of the freezer.

Can You Preserve Fruits and Vegetables Without Special Equipment?

Absolutely. Refrigerator pickling, the herb vase method, damp paper towel wrapping, and basic freezer storage all require nothing beyond what most kitchens already have. Even fermenting requires only a clean glass jar, non-iodized salt, and water. The methods that do require equipment — pressure canning, dehydrating — are worth the investment if you preserve large quantities regularly, but they’re entirely optional for most households.

Is Fermented Food the Same as Pickled Food?

No — though the terms are often used interchangeably, they refer to fundamentally different processes. Pickling uses an external acid, typically vinegar, to lower the pH and preserve food. Fermentation uses naturally occurring bacteria to produce lactic acid from within the food itself, through a living biological process.

The practical difference shows up in flavor, nutrition, and shelf life. Fermented foods have a more complex, evolving flavor profile and contain active live cultures — probiotics — that vinegar-pickled foods do not. However, vinegar pickling is faster, more predictable, and easier for beginners to control.

  • Vinegar pickled: Ready in 24 hours; sharp, consistent flavor; no live cultures; refrigerator or shelf-stable when canned.
  • Lacto-fermented: Takes three to fourteen days; complex, evolving flavor; contains live probiotic cultures; refrigerate after fermentation is complete.
  • Both methods: Preserve vegetables effectively; extend shelf life significantly beyond raw storage.

If you’re new to preservation, start with refrigerator pickling for speed and simplicity, then try a small batch of lacto-fermented vegetables — like a basic sauerkraut or fermented carrot sticks — once you’re comfortable with the process.

Does Preserving Produce Affect Its Nutritional Value?

Yes, but the extent of the impact depends heavily on the method used. Heat-based methods like canning and making cooked preserves cause the most nutrient loss, particularly of heat-sensitive vitamins like vitamin C and folate. However, minerals and fiber are largely retained regardless of the preservation method.

Freezing is widely considered the best method for retaining nutritional value, particularly when produce is frozen quickly at peak ripeness. Studies cited by food science organizations consistently show that frozen vegetables can match or even exceed the nutritional content of fresh produce that has been sitting in transit or storage for several days before reaching the consumer.
